Choosing Your Weapon: The Best Payment Methods for Irish Gamblers
So, what are the best ways to fund your online casino adventures? Let’s break down the most popular and reliable options available to us in Ireland:
Debit and Credit Cards: The Tried and True
Visa and Mastercard are the workhorses of online transactions, and they’re widely accepted at almost every online casino. They’re familiar, easy to use, and offer a level of security we’ve come to expect. However, be mindful of potential transaction fees and always check your bank’s policy regarding online gambling transactions. Also, remember to gamble responsibly and only use funds you can afford to lose.
E-Wallets: Speed and Security Combined
E-wallets like P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ller have become incredibly popular. They offer a layer of security by acting as an intermediary between your bank and the casino. This means you don’t have to share your card details directly with the casino. They also boast lightning-fast transaction times, both for deposits and withdrawals, which is a major plus when you’re eager to get back in the game or cash out your winnings. Be sure to check the specific fees associated with each e-wallet, as they can vary.
Bank Transfers: The Classic Approach
Direct bank transfers are a solid option, especially for larger transactions. They’re generally considered very secure, but they can be slower than other methods, often taking a few business days to process. This might not be ideal if you’re looking for instant access to your funds, but it’s a reliable choice for those who prioritize security and don’t mind a little wait.
Prepaid Cards: Budgeting Made Easy
Prepaid cards, like Paysafecard, offer a great way to manage your spending. You purchase a card with a set amount of money and then use the card’s code to deposit funds into your casino account. This is a fantastic option for setting a budget and avoiding the temptation to overspend. Plus, it provides an extra layer of anonymity.
Security First: Protecting Your Funds and Information
Online security is paramount. Here’s what you need to keep in mind:
Licensed and Regulated Casinos: Your First Line of Defence
Always, always, always play at licensed and regulated online casinos. These casinos are subject to strict oversight by regulatory bodies, ensuring fair play, responsible gambling practices, and the protection of your funds. Look for licenses from reputable jurisdictions, such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) or the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C).
SSL Encryption: Keeping Your Data Safe
Make sure the casino uses Secure Socket Layer (SSL) encryption. This technology encrypts the data you send to and from the casino, making it virtually impossible for third parties to intercept your sensitive information, such as your credit card details.
Two-Factor Authentication: Adding an Extra Layer
If the casino offers two-factor authentication (2FA), use it! This adds an extra layer of security by requiring a second verification method, such as a code sent to your phone, in addition to your password. It makes it much harder for hackers to access your account, even if they manage to get hold of your password.
Responsible Gambling Tools: Staying in Control
Reputable online casinos offer a range of responsible gambling tools, such as de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ion options. Use these tools to set boundaries and ensure you’re gambling responsibly. Remember, gambling should be fun, not a financial burden.
